Amazon’s Japan branch launched its Kindle Unlimited e-book service on Wednesday, opening up avenues for unlimited reading with a monthly subscription fee.
Subscribers get access to 120,000 Japanese titles that include manga, magazines, and books and read on their smartphones, tablets, and other devices.
The company also launched its Prime Instant Video service in Japan last September.
Amazon Japan launched the Kindle Muryō Manga Zasshi (Kindle Free Manga Magazine) last year with free digital editions of Shueisha’s Grand Jump magazine, as well as Futabasha’s Manga Action, Leed’s Comic Ran Twins, Ichijinsha’s Monthly Comic Zero-Sum, DeNA’s Manga Box service, and Square Enix’s Hobo Gekkan Otameshi Gangan (Almost Monthly Trial Gangan).
